Sidewalk repair services involve restoring and maintaining the concrete pathways that provide safe and accessible pedestrian routes around properties. These services typically include fixing cracks, leveling uneven surfaces, and replacing damaged sections of the sidewalk. Proper repair work helps ensure that walkways remain safe for foot traffic, reducing the risk of trips and falls caused by uneven or deteriorated concrete. Skilled contractors use specialized techniques and tools to address various types of damage, helping to extend the lifespan of the sidewalk and improve the overall appearance of the property.

Unaddressed sidewalk issues can lead to several problems, including safety hazards, increased liability, and property value decline. Cracks and uneven surfaces may worsen over time, especially with exposure to weather conditions such as rain, snow, and temperature fluctuations. These issues can cause pedestrians to trip or stumble, creating potential injury risks. Repairing sidewalks promptly can prevent further deterioration, minimize liability concerns for property owners, and maintain a property’s curb appeal.

The overview below groups typical Sidewalk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Pontiac, IL.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Repair Costs - The typical cost to repair sidewalk damage in Pontiac, IL ranges from $300 to $1,200, depending on the extent of the repair needed. Minor cracks and small sections usually fall on the lower end of this range, while larger repairs can be more expensive.

Replacement Expenses - Replacing a damaged sidewalk section generally costs between $2,000 and $5,000 for a standard installation. Factors influencing the cost include the size of the area and the materials used.

Material Costs - The choice of materials impacts overall costs, with concrete repairs averaging around $4 to $8 per square foot. More durable or decorative options may increase the expense accordingly.

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for permits, site preparation, or removal of old materials, which can add $500 to $1,500 to the total cost depending on project specifics.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on individual need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Concrete Sidewalk Repairs - Local contractors provide services to fix cracks, uneven surfaces, and damaged sections to improve safety and appearance. They use various repair techniques suited for residential and commercial properties.

Crack Filling and Sealing - Experts offer crack filling solutions to prevent further deterioration and extend the lifespan of sidewalks. Proper sealing helps maintain structural integrity over time.

Sidewalk Replacement - When repairs are not sufficient, service providers can replace worn or severely damaged sidewalks with new concrete surfaces. This ensures durability and compliance with safety standards.

Trip Hazard Corrections - Specialists address uneven or raised sidewalk sections to eliminate trip hazards. These adjustments enhance safety for pedestrians and property value.

Joint Repair and Filling - Local pros perform joint repairs to prevent water infiltration and cracking, maintaining the sidewalk’s stability and appearance. Proper joint maintenance is essential for long-term performance.

Slope and Leveling Services - Contractors offer leveling services to correct uneven surfaces caused by ground shifting or settling. Proper leveling ensures safe, accessible walkways for all users.
